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Potatoes: I suggest using Yukon Gold potatoes for their creamy texture. If you’re in a pinch, russet potatoes work too. Sweet potatoes can be a great twist for added sweetness!

Bacon: Bacon adds a nice crunch and flavor. If you want to make it vegetarian, consider using tempeh or mushrooms for that savory taste. You can also skip it entirely and still have delicious potatoes!

Onion and Garlic: A small onion and garlic are essential for flavor. If you want a milder taste, use shallots instead. Or, if you’re out of fresh garlic, a pinch of garlic powder can work fine.

Cheese: Parmesan is a great choice, but feel free to swap in cheddar or even a dairy-free cheese for a lighter option.

Eggs: These cook beautifully in the potato mixture. You can easily replace them with tofu for a vegan dish or omit them altogether for a potato-only recipe.

How to Get Crispy Potatoes Every Time?

Achieving golden, crispy breakfast potatoes is all about technique! Start with parboiling the potatoes, which helps them cook evenly and prevents them from being raw inside while crisping up outside.

  • Parboil for 5 minutes to soften, but don’t overdo it!
  • Let the potatoes dry out a bit after draining; moisture can prevent crisping.
  • Cook them in a hot skillet without stirring for a few minutes. This lets the bottom brown nicely.
  • Don’t overcrowd the skillet—fry in batches if needed to ensure everything gets that crispy finish!

How to Make Skillet Breakfast Potatoes

Ingredients You’ll Need:

For the Potato Base:

  • 4 medium potatoes, peeled and diced into 1/2-inch cubes
  • 4 slices bacon, chopped
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ced

For Seasoning and Toppings:

  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(optional, if needed)
  • 1/4 cup shredded cheese (Parmesan or cheddar)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ley or green onions, chopped

Time Needed:

This delicious dish takes approximately 30 minutes to prepare. You’ll spend about 5 minutes parboiling the potatoes and the rest of the time cooking and assembling the dish. Perfect for a quick yet satisfying breakfast!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Parboil the Potatoes:

Start by placing the diced potatoes in a pot of cold salted water. Bring to a boil and let them cook for about 5 minutes until they are just tender but not falling apart. Drain the potatoes and set them aside while you prepare the rest of the ingredients.

2. Cook the Bacon:

In a large cast-iron skillet set over medium heat, add the chopped bacon. Cook it until crispy and golden. Once done, use a slotted spoon to remove the bacon pieces from the skillet and set them aside, leaving the bacon fat in the pan. This fat will add lots of flavor to the potatoes!

3. Sauté the Onion and Garlic:

Add the finely chopped onion to the bacon fat in the skillet. Sauté for about 3-4 minutes until the onions become soft and translucent. Then, add the minced garlic and cook for another 30 seconds, just until fragrant.

4. Fry the Potatoes:

If you find there isn’t enough fat in the pan, you can add a tablespoon of olive oil. Now, add the parboiled potatoes to the skillet. Season with sm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Let the potatoes cook undisturbed for a few minutes so they can crisp up before stirring. Continue to cook and stir occasionally for about 10-12 minutes until the potatoes are golden and crispy on all sides.

5. Combine with Bacon:

Now it’s time to nestle those crispy bacon pieces back into the skillet with the potatoes. Mix well so the flavors combine beautifully.

6. Add the Eggs:

Make a couple of wells in the potato mixture and crack an egg into each well. Cover the skillet and cook until the eggs are set to your liking—about 4-5 minutes for slightly runny yolks or longer if you prefer firmer eggs.

7. Final Touches:

Sprinkle the shredded cheese over the top and add the fresh parsley or chopped green onions for a pop of color and flavor.

8. Serve and Enjoy:

Serve your Skillet Breakfast Potatoes hot, straight from the skillet! Enjoy a hearty and delicious breakfast that’s sure to satisfy.

Can I Use Frozen Potatoes for This Recipe?

Yes, you can use frozen diced potatoes! Just skip the parboiling step and add them directly to the skillet. You may need to cook them a bit longer to ensure they get crispy.

What Can I Substitute for Bacon?

If you want a meat-free option, you can use turkey bacon, or sausage, or skip the meat entirely. For a vegetarian twist, sauté some diced bell peppers or mushrooms for extra flavor!

Can I Make This Recipe in Advance?

While the dish is best enjoyed fresh, you can prepare the potatoes and sauté the veggies ahead of time. Just store them in the fridge for up to 2 days, then reheat in the skillet and add the eggs when you’re ready to serve.

How Long Do Leftovers Last?

Leftover Skillet Breakfast Potatoes can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at on the stove over low heat or in the microwave, adding a splash of water if needed to prevent drying out.
